After several days in Leon restocking our gear, going to see a cockfight, and touring the city; we decided it was time to leave Nicaragua. Our plan was to head straight into Panama, but once we looked at the bus schedule we saw that we could tag on a couple days in Puerto Viejo, Costa Rica without much trouble. Its a Caribbean town several miles north of the Panamanian border and we had heard good things about it.

We arrived in the afternoon, and quickly found ourselves going to get Margaritas with two girls we met at the bus station. We soon found out that they are 'dancers' from New Zealand and sisters as well. Their company proved fairly entertaining. We rented some bicycles for the next couple of days, and made our way to a beach several kilometers down the road. Along the way Taylor and I became somewhat delirious and made bets with each other that if I put my hair in dreadlocks, he would have to dye his hair blonde, and grow a rat tail. That night, some poor local girl toiled for three hours to satisfy my end of the bargain. After having another guy redo some parts the next day, it didn't turn out too bad. Either way its pretty silly, but we'll see how Taylor's turns out.
